New Delhi: State-owned NMDC has increased the prices of iron ore by up to 11.1 per cent, according to a regulatory filing.

The company, which is the country's largest iron ore producer, has increased the prices with effect from April 5, 2026.

As per the regulatory filing, the prices of Baila Lump -- high-grade (65.5 per cent Fe) iron ore lump produced by the company from the Bailadila mines in Chhattisgarh, have been increased by 10.4 per cent. While prices of Baila Fines -- high-grade iron ore product (64 per cent Fe) sized below 10 mm sourced from the Bailadila sector mines in Chhattisgarh, the prices have been hiked up by 11.1 per cent.
